When an authoritative DNS server gets a DNS ask for, it doesn’t really need to talk to another servers. The authoritative server previously has the info required to respond to the DNS question. A recursive query, On the flip side, will usually depend upon other servers еns domain for the desired knowledge.

Powering the scenes, Each and every domain name maps to an IP address. Whenever we variety a URL from the address bar of our browser, the pc has to figure out its IP address.

In 1983, Paul Mockapetris and Jon Postel released the DNS as we know it right now by means of RFC 882 and RFC 883, giving a dispersed and hierarchical program for domain name resolution. This innovation paved just how for your scalable and efficient DNS architecture that underpins the fashionable internet.
